The library of Professor Gina Politi

Content

Professor Politi generously bequathed her library to the Foundation. It is estimated to contain approximately 2,000 items on the subjects of literature, philology, and literary theory.

Biography

Gina Politi (1930-2023) was a philologist, literary theorist, university professor, and author. She was born in Athens. She studied English literature at Columbia University in New York and completed her doctoral dissertation at the University of Cambridge, where she taught for a considerable period of time. She then became a professor of English literature at Aristotle University of Thessaloniki. Her books and studies on English, Greek, and comparative literature have been published in Greece and abroad. In addition to scholarly pursuits, she published articles on social and political issues. She also translated literary works by authors such as Joseph Conrad, Herbert Read, E. A. Poe, and others. During her long career, she was honored with the ‘Award for Excellence in University Teaching and Research’ by the Foundation for Research and Technology – Hellas (FORTH), the ‘Dido Sotiriou Award’ from the Society of Authors, and many other awards and distinctions.
